In this paper a mass-dimension-one fermionic sigma model, realized by the eigen-spinors of the charge conjugation operator with dual helicity (Elko spinors), is developed. Such spinors are chosen as a specific realization of mass-dimension-one spinors, wherein the non-commutative fermionic feature is ruled by torsion. Moreover, we analyse Elko spinors as a source of matter in a background in expansion and we have found that such kind of mass-dimension-one fermions can serve not only as dark matter but they also induce an effective cosmological constant.
